Just back from the Gun Show where I picked up a brass framed OM .45 Blackhawk with a 7-1/2 barrel. I am fairly certain that the brass frame is not original as the serial number doesn't match the BKH-45B serial number range listed in RENE. Overall the gun is in very good shape and for $450 out the door, I just couldn't pass it up. Although I don't think it was shipped with the brass grip frame, I would like to know if the frame was made by Ruger. Is there an easy way to tell?

The Ruger produced version is marked MR-3DB as depicted above.

Thanks Flatgate. I removed the grips and there are no numeric markings on the frame so it wasn't manufactured by Ruger. But as you indicated it was still a pretty good deal. I am thinking about swapping this brass grip frame with the grip frame on my Old Army. They are compatible, correct?

Compatible yes. Correct for the old model 45 Colt would be an XR3 Red aluminum.
Will it fit? Most likely but, may not match along frame edges.
For a shooter some like the extra weight of the steel Old Army frame.
Just for fun call Ruger and get a letter for it. See how an when it was shipped.
